Read the sentence below and complete the instruction that follows. After being recognized as players of an official sport in 200

1, Ultimate Frisbee athletes have embraced many new competitive opportunities. Select the answer that identifies the type of clause used in the sentence and the word being modified. adverb clause; have embraced adverb clause; recognized adjective clause; sport adjective clause; athletes

Answer: Adverb Clause, have embraced .

Explanation: A subordinate clause, is a part of a sentence that doesn't have a meaning by itself, it needs the main clause to make sense. In this case, the subordinate clause is "After being recognized as players of an official sport in 2001" and the main clause is "Ultimate Frisbee athletes have embraced many new competitive opportunities". The subordinate clause in this example is an Adverb clause, because it starts with the adverb "After" and it modifies the verb "have embraced."
